Output 316f72157c0ec0b4cde0f1d7ab30ca4fbda23e4419ed7c03aeb088e2fef9ec90:7

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577ece034800d6d366cf37809662ad20e916f9fd OP_EQUAL
address
39fecnEH87dkmotviuVzzyCeyzvLQJjr7R
transaction
316f72157c0ec0b4cde0f1d7ab30ca4fbda23e4419ed7c03aeb088e2fef9ec90
spent
true